#7ba0c1 basic color information

#7ba0c1

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#7ba0c1 has decimal index of: 8102081, is composed of 48.2% red, 62.7% green and 75.7% blue. #7ba0c1 in CMYK color model, is composed of 36.3% cyan, 17.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black.
#6699cc is the closest web-safe color to #7ba0c1.
